Recipe Overview

  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Total Time: 5 minutes
  • Servings: 4-6
  • Dietary Type: Vegetarian

Ingredients

  • 1 (6 ounce) container frozen orange juice concentrate
  • 10 ice cubes
  • 1 cup milk (any kind works)
  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• ½ cup water

Equipment Needed

  • Blender

Instructions

  1. Gather all your ingredients. This recipe is incredibly simple, so having everything measured out and ready to go makes it even faster.

  2. Pour the entire container of frozen orange juice concentrate into your blender. There’s no need to thaw it beforehand; the ice and blending process will take care of that.

  3. Add the ice cubes to the blender. This will give the drink its frosty, refreshing texture.

  4. Pour in the milk. You can use any type of milk you prefer. Whole milk will yield the richest, creamiest result, but 2%, 1%, or even non-dairy alternatives like almond or soy milk work just as well. The taste will be slightly different but equally refreshing.

  5. Measure and add the granulated sugar. If you prefer a less sweet drink, you can adjust the amount of sugar to your liking.

  6. Finally, add the water. This helps to thin out the mixture and create a smoother consistency.

  7. Secure the lid on your blender and blend on high speed until the mixture is completely smooth and creamy. This should take about 30-60 seconds, depending on your blender. Make sure there are no ice chunks remaining.

  8. Serve immediately in tall glasses. Garnish with an orange slice or a sprig of mint for an extra touch of elegance.

Expert Tips & Tricks

  • Adjust the sweetness: Taste the mixture after blending and add more sugar if desired. Remember, you can always add more, but you can’t take it away!

  • Achieving the perfect consistency: If the blend is too thick, add a little more water, one tablespoon at a time, until you reach your desired consistency. If it’s too thin, add a few more ice cubes and blend again.

  • Use frozen fruit: For an even thicker and more flavorful drink, consider adding frozen orange segments or other frozen fruits like mango or pineapple.

  • Pre-chill the ingredients: For the ultimate frosty treat, chill the milk and water in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before blending.

  • Infuse the water: For a subtle twist, infuse the water with orange zest or a few slices of fresh ginger before adding it to the blender. Let it sit for 30 minutes, then strain before using.

Serving & Storage Suggestions

The Orange Aid Blend is best served immediately after blending, while it’s still frosty and the flavors are at their peak. You can serve it as a refreshing afternoon treat, a light dessert, or even as part of a brunch spread.

If you have leftovers, you can store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. However, keep in mind that the texture may change slightly as the ice melts and the mixture separates. Give it a good stir before serving.

Freezing is not recommended, as the texture will be significantly altered upon thawing. It’s best to make only as much as you can consume in one serving.

Variations & Substitutions

  • Dairy-Free Option: Substitute the milk with almond milk, soy milk, oat milk, or coconut milk for a vegan-friendly version.
  • Lower Sugar Option: Use a sugar substitute like stevia or erythritol, or reduce the amount of granulated sugar. You can also use a sugar-free orange juice concentrate.
  • Citrus Burst: Add a squeeze of fresh lemon or lime juice for a more intense citrus flavor.
  • Tropical Twist: Add a handful of frozen pineapple or mango chunks for a tropical variation.
  • Creamsicle Dream: Add a teaspoon of vanilla extract for a classic creamsicle flavor.
  • Spiced Orange Aid: Add a pinch of cinnamon or nutmeg for a warm, comforting flavor, especially during the cooler months.

FAQs (Frequently Asked Questions)

Q: Can I use freshly squeezed orange juice instead of frozen concentrate?
A: While you can, the frozen concentrate provides a more intense orange flavor and also helps to thicken the drink. If using fresh juice, you may need to add more ice to achieve the desired consistency.

Q: Can I make this ahead of time?
A: It’s best to make this fresh and serve immediately for the best flavor and texture. If you need to prepare it in advance, store it in the refrigerator for no more than 24 hours, and be sure to stir well before serving.

Q: What if I don’t have a blender?
A: While a blender is the easiest way to make this drink, you can try using a food processor. Be sure to pulse the ingredients until they are well combined and smooth.

Q: Can I use honey instead of sugar?
A: Yes, honey can be used as a natural sweetener. Start with a smaller amount (about ¼ cup) and adjust to taste. Keep in mind that honey will add a slightly different flavor to the drink.

Q: My Orange Aid Blend is too sweet. What can I do?
A: Add a squeeze of fresh lemon or lime juice to balance the sweetness. You can also add a splash of water or milk to dilute the mixture.
